Question: What skills should I have? 

Answer: Students should understand that studying to become a pharmacist will be challenging. They should have an aptitude in science and have good interpersonal skills. They should understand that hard work, dedication, and a motivation to learn are essential skills and have good time management and study habits. Students must also be able to work well in groups and not be afraid to ask questions. Drake’s program reinforces the development of these skills through coursework, the opportunity to join pharmacy organizations, and in promoting the formation of study groups.
